How It Compares

ProductKey Differences
Redragon M612 Predator RGB Gaming Mouse,...This Product
The product being reviewed
Logitech G502 HeroG502 offers wireless option and higher-end sensor but at double the price; M612 wins on budget value with similar DPI.
Razer DeathAdder V2DeathAdder has superior build but fewer buttons; M612 provides more programmability for less cost.
SteelSeries Rival 5Similar button count, but M612 edges in RGB vibrancy and comfort per user reviews.
